Best time to go to Pointe Claire

Visitor numbers in Pointe Claire is generally unchanged in popularity throughout the year. The best time to visit Pointe Claire can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Pointe Claire falls in July,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Pointe Claire falls in January,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January16.2°F (-8.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
February18.3°F (-7.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
March28.8°F (-1.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April42.6°F (5.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
May56.8°F (13.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June64.8°F (18.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
July70.5°F (21.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
August69.1°F (20.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
September61.9°F (16.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
October49.8°F (9.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
November36.7°F (2.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
December25.2°F (-3.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age

The nearest major airports for your trip to Pointe Claire

Traveling to Pointe Claire, Quebec, is convenient with several nearby airports. Montreal's Pierre Elliott Trudeau International Airport (YUL) is only 3 miles away, with excellent hotel options like the 5-star Sofitel Montreal Golden Mile and The Ritz-Carlton, both situated 9 miles from the airport. Plattsburgh International Airport (PBG) is 58 miles from Pointe Claire, offering hotels such as the 3.5-star Point au Roche Lodge and Days Inn by Wyndham, located 9 and 2 miles from PBG, respectively. Additionally, St. Hubert Airport (YHU) is 18 miles away, with luxurious hotels like Hotel Birks Montreal and Fairmont The Queen Elizabeth, both 7 miles from the airport.

Where can I find the best nightlife in Pointe Claire?
Pointe Claire, a charming suburb located on the western tip of the Island of Montreal, offers a serene atmosphere with access to a variety of nightlife experiences.

While Pointe Claire itself is more laid-back, nearby neighborhoods like Dorval and the vibrant area of Montreal are just a short drive away and brimming with nightlife options. In Dorval, you'll find a selection of cozy pubs and casual bars where you can unwind with friends over drinks.

If you venture into Montreal, the nightlife scene truly comes alive. The renowned Plateau Mont-Royal area is known for its vibrant mix of bars, nightclubs, and live music venues, making it a superb destination for those looking to enjoy a night out. From trendy cocktail bars to lively dance clubs, there is something to suit every taste.

In addition, the downtown core of Montreal offers a wealth of upscale lounges and sophisticated dining options, superb for a more refined evening. The vibrant Rue Saint-Denis and Rue Sainte-Catherine are lined with lively establishments that cater to night owls looking for a fun and energetic atmosphere.
